# Flaglight Rollouts — Approvals

Quick version for on-call: any rollout touching more than 5% of traffic needs an approval in Flaglight before the ramp continues. Kill switches don't need approval — just flip them and note it in the incident channel. Scheduled ramps pause automatically if error budget burns hot. If you're stuck at 2 a.m. with a pending approval, there's one person authorized to override, and that's the approver below.

account owner for tagep-bafof: Norael Gilax Juleth

Handover: Tariq to Lena. The static-analysis baseline for Quillbore lives in lintbase.json at repo root. Do not regenerate it without flagging the support channel first; suppressed findings feed the weekly triage. CI fails hard on any delta. If the baseline vault locks you out during an update, use the recovery flow in the Ironmoss console. The passphrase you will need is:

vault phrase of yaguf-hahaf = druath-holix

## Tuning

The receipt mailer (Almsgate) batches donation receipts and sends through the Thornquay relay. On-call: if the queue backs up, resist the urge to crank batch size — the relay rate-limits per connection, and bigger batches just mean bigger retries. Scale worker count first, then shorten the flush interval. Dedupe window must stay longer than the retry horizon or donors get duplicate receipts, which generates tickets. All knobs live in one place and are read at worker start. Current production values follow.

tuning table, kajop-yafof:
QUOTAS = {
    "wenath": 10,
    "ulaael": 5,
}

Branch managers should note that the Corvale Ledger product family — including the Ledger Compact and Ledger Pro units — enters end-of-sale at the close of Q3. Warranty service continues for eighteen months thereafter via the Hestwick depot. Remaining stock may be sold at list price only; no clearance discounting is authorised without regional approval. Customer communications must use the approved template and avoid speculation about successors. The replacement roadmap is commercially sensitive and is summarised in the note below.

board note of kadug-tawig: Only 5 of the 100 pilot accounts renewed Oliath, so a churn review is set for April 15.